Step-By-Step Instructions:
- Preheat oven to 425 degrees.
- Mix the first four ingredients in a large bowl. Set aside.
- Combine milk, egg, and oil. Mix applesauce with mashed banana and blend with liquid ingredients. Add to dry ingredients and mix just until moistened.
- Pour into muffin tins that have been sprayed with nonstick cooking spray. Do not use paper liners, as the muffins have a tendency to stick to the paper. Bake for 15-17 minutes.
- TIP: The tops of these muffins don’t brown well due to the low sugar content, but they are still moist and full of flavor!
